Queensland – Invested in manufacturing

Manufacturing is critical to the Queensland economy. It is the state’s sixth-largest employing industry with more than 170,000 people in the year to June 2018, and is the third-largest employer of full-time workers. Strategy is fundamental to the success and longevity of industry, which is why the Queensland Government has committed significant resources to ensuring manufacturing continues to be a key driver of the state’s economic and jobs growth. The Queensland Advanced Manufacturing 10-Year Roadmap and Action Plan, the State Government’s strategic vision for the sector, is supporting manufacturers as they transition to advanced manufacturing, increase productivity, improve international competitiveness and access emerging opportunities. Since the launch of the plan in December 2016, the State Government has provided advice and support to hundreds of Queensland manufacturing businesses, helping them make the transition to high-value, knowledge-based advanced manufacturing. First Advanced Welder Training Centre to open in Burnie

The first AWTC will be established at the Tasmanian Minerals and Energy Council (TMEC) Centre of Excellence in South Burnie. The newly refurbished centre will feature an advanced augmented reality lab equipped with five Soldamatic welding simulators, as well as advanced technical training to help upskill TasTAFE trainers. The training delivered at the AWCT will quickly qualify welders to the standard required by ISO 9606-1 Qualification testing of welders – Fusion welding. ISO 9606 is the only standard in the world that is accepted in both Europe and America. It is a simple test that assesses welding competency according to a specific weld procedure, based on a practical acceptance criteria. Fostering innovation in rail

The focus of research & development (R&D) activities in the manufacturing sector is guided by many factors, including the global economic environment, domestic and international demand, regulations and standards, the nature of competitive global supply, the general level of confidence within the sector, and the subsequent capacity of domestic manufacturers to invest in research, innovation, capital equipment and human resources. To assist the rail industry to reduce barriers in undertaking R&D activities, the Rail Manufacturing CRC was formed. The Rail Manufacturing CRC is an industry-led Cooperative Research Centre supporting industry to develop new products, technologies and supply chain networks to increase Australian rail manufacturing’s competitiveness, capacity and productivity. The Centre is funded by the Commonwealth Government’s Department of Industry, Innovation and Science, and will operate until June 2020. History suggests Australia could be left behind by the next industrial revolution

One way to anticipate the future is to look to the past. British economist Angus Maddison has estimated that in the year 0, the population of Western Europe was 24.7m. A millennium later it was 25.4m, an increase of just 700,000. Total global population increased by only 37.3m in 1,000 years. Had we continued at this pace, in 2015 there would have been 312m people on Earth. Gross domestic product fared even worse. Between the year 0 and 1,000 - GDP per capita was stagnant or fell across all of Maddison’s seven global zones. Over the next 800 years, the pace quickened a little. World population quadrupled to crack the billion for the first time. By 1819, the Eastern European population of 91.2m generated some $60.9bn worth of stuff (1990 International $) or $665 per person. Mass customisation: A pathway to success for SMEs

In this report, certain generic words such as product and others are used. However it should always be understood that, while manufacturing terminology may be used, the ideas described are equally applicable to service organisations. They may also cover specific elements of a business process, rather than simply the whole business. Many people have the impression that mass customisation is about mass production, and through some magical process allows an unlimited number of variations to be offered to the customer. This is wrong. Mass customisation is about tailoring the offering to the customer, while retaining the lower costs per item that are offered by mass production. This allows SMEs to complete with larger enterprises. Mass customisation is also highly data-driven. Consequently, it is relevant to the ongoing developments in the field of Industry 4.0. Government announces Defence Export Strategy

The plan is designed to boost Australian industry, increase investment, and create more jobs for Australian businesses. According to the Government, a strong, exporting defence industry in Australia will provide greater certainty of investment, support high-end manufacturing jobs, and support the capability of the Australian Defence Force. The Defence Export Strategy includes several new initiatives and investments, including: A new Australian Defence Export Office, which will work hand-in-hand with Austrade and the Centre for Defence Industry Capability to co-ordinate whole-of-government efforts, providing a focal point for defence exports. A new Australian Defence Export Advocate, who will provide high-level advocacy for defence exports and work across industry and government to ensure all efforts are co-ordinated. A new $3.8bn Defence Export Facility administered by Efic, Australia’s export credit agency. This will help Australian companies get the finance they need to underpin the sales of their equipment overseas. Bosch Australia showcases new trailer safety system

Many of us have experienced that nervous feeling you get when you’re following a trailer that has begun to sway and it would appear that at any moment it could fishtail out of control. Worse still is the feeling of a loss of control while negotiating the twists and gradient of the road with a trailer in tow. Both circumstances can be stressful, and for both driver and surrounding traffic, potentially very hazardous. Trailers can easily become unstable and cause accidents when braking, swerving, overtaking, driving in high winds or on difficult roads. In 2016, loss of control accounted for 30% of caravan accident claims, with oversteering and fishtailing among the main causes. The need for a solution to this problem was identified by Bosch’s Australian Vehicle Safety Systems engineering team. This prompted an innovation idea and subsequent R&D project in 2014.
